Cctv Plumbing Inspection in Denver, CO
CCTV plumbing inspection services involve using specialized cameras to examine the interior of pipes and plumbing systems. This process helps identify issues such as blockages, leaks, damaged pipes, or tree root intrusion without the need for invasive digging. These inspections are commonly requested for projects like locating the source of recurring clogs, assessing pipe condition before remodeling, or troubleshooting drainage problems in residential properties. Property owners often seek this service to gain a clear understanding of their plumbing system’s condition, enabling informed decisions about repairs or replacements.
Before requesting a CCTV plumbing inspection, property owners should consider the specific concerns they have with their plumbing system, such as persistent backups or unusual odors. It’s helpful to know the approximate location of problem areas and any recent history of pipe issues. This information can assist in targeting the inspection effectively. Additionally, understanding that the inspection provides a visual assessment of the pipes’ interior can clarify what kind of problems may be detected and how the findings could influence the next steps in plumbing maintenance or repair.

Cctv Plumbing Inspection Questions
What is CCTV plumbing inspection? It involves using a small camera to visually check pipes for blockages, damage, or leaks inside the plumbing system.
When should property owners consider a CCTV inspection? It is useful when experiencing persistent clogs, slow drains, or before remodeling projects to assess pipe conditions.
How does a CCTV inspection help identify plumbing issues? The camera provides a clear view inside pipes, revealing cracks, corrosion, or obstructions that may not be visible otherwise.
What types of plumbing systems can be inspected with CCTV? It can be used on residential and commercial sewer lines, drain pipes, and other accessible plumbing conduits.
